What is Apache APISIX and why would my business need it?
Apache APISIX is a cloud-native API gateway that manages all traffic entering your infrastructure. It handles routing, authentication, rate limiting and observability for microservices architectures, replacing traditional API management products with no vendor lock-in.

What is the difference between Apache Airflow and Apache Flink?
Airflow orchestrates scheduled batch workflows, managing task dependencies and retries for processes that run on a timetable. Flink processes continuous event streams in real time with sub-second latency. Many organisations use both together.
